NEW DELHI, Feb. 9 -- India on Monday announced a $175 million special economic package for Seychelles to support housing, health, defence, and maritime security, as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Seychelles President Patrick Herminie explored ways to bolster trade, development cooperation, and maritime security in the western Indian Ocean.
Herminie, who was elected last October, arrived in India last week with a delegation that included seven ministers, senior officials and business leaders for his first visit to the country. He initially travelled to Chennai, a destination popular with Seychellois residents for medical treatment, and to Mumbai for business meetings, before coming to Delhi.
